[lustre-devel] [PATCH 13/22] staging: lustre: statahead: set sai_index_wait with lli_sa_lock held

James Simmons jsimmons at infradead.org
Fri Dec 2 16:53:20 PST 2016


From: Fan Yong <fan.yong at intel.com>

It is the sponsor thread of the statahead thread to update the
sai::sai_index_wait. Originally, it didn't hold the lli_sa_lock
when did that. Becuase of out-of-order execution others may miss
to wakeup such thread.

On the other hand, if the statahead RPC gets failure, it should
wakeup the sponsor thread, not the statahead thread.
